This week at Rock Opera head office we have been mainly talking about: singing rocks, male voice choirs and a little girl called Sarah who will be the main character of our film. Little ol' Sarah goes on a day out with her Dad, who is boring her to tears with stories about the history of Salisbury Crags while she'd much rather listen to her ipod and play her Nintendo DS. (sketches below are of the characters of Sarah, her dog and her Dad).When she goes walkabout on the crags, she steps on a time machine which transports her to the time of the Scottish Enlightenment where she meets James Hutton, John Playfair and Robert Burns. Will Sarah ever make it home? Will she realise that there is more to rocks than meets the eye? Find out soon....
